- Nursery through Kindergarten classes will be provided during our 10am service. During this time your child will learn from our new curriculum, THE BIGGEST STORY.
- 1st - 5th grade students will join their families for corporate worship. Children are a part of the Body of Christ and when they sit with their parents during service they get the opportunity to observe their parent’s faith in action as well as look at what it means to follow Christ.
